Community Sports Leadership Award

UPDATED 20170131 11:39:26

Learn to lead groups of people from varying backgrounds, ages and abilities. You will learn how to plan, conduct and evaluate a sports session as well as how to umpire and referee different sports. There are both practical and theoretical modes of study. All students must complete a ten hour minimum voluntary leadership placement in the community. The following units are studied: Organisational Skills, Safety in Sport, Know Your Friends and First Aid. An interest in working with children and leading groups of all ages is essential.
